Water stains on interior sidewalls
 
I am looking at a 1991 270,it has a 525sc motor in it.The boat is very clean but there are water stains on the interior side panels.It looks like it is coming in from the rub rail.Is this common and something to be concerned with?

Dock Holiday 10-07-2005 07:17 PM

Re: Water stains on interior sidewalls
 
Can't say I have ever seen that before, but if the boat is in good condition, and especially if it was stored indoors I would not worry about it much.

You could pull the rub rail off and seal the joints good and probably solve the problem.

Just depends on the overall condition of the boat.

It should run well with the 525SC.

Good luck
